The Ultimate Guide to Single Fan Ovens
Single fan ovens, likewise called convection ovens, have gotten popularity in contemporary cooking areas due to their capability to provide consistent cooking outcomes. Unlike conventional ovens, single fan ovens flow hot air around the food, permitting even heat distribution. This article takes an extensive appearance at the functions, advantages, and factors to consider connected with single fan ovens.
What is a Single Fan Oven?
A single fan oven is designed with a fan and an exhaust system that distribute hot air evenly throughout the cooking cavity. This technology makes it possible for food to prepare more evenly and typically decreases cooking times compared to standard ovens. The fan can be discovered at the back of the oven and works in conjunction with the heating components, helping with efficient heat transfer.

Uniform Cooking: The even distribution of heat guarantees that all sides of the food are prepared all at once. This helps in attaining aspects like browned surfaces and damp centers, particularly in baked goods.
Faster Cooking Times: The hot air blood circulation allows food to cook quicker compared to conventional ovens. This effectiveness is especially advantageous for hectic people or families with tight schedules.
Energy Savings: Thanks to their faster cooking times, single fan ovens can typically take in less energy, making them a more sustainable choice for ecologically conscious customers.
Multi-Shelf Cooking: Due to the even heat circulation, multiple meals can be cooked all at once on various shelves without flavor transfer.
Lowered Need for Preheating: Many dishes can be performed without preheating, therefore saving extra energy and time.

How to Use a Single Fan Oven Effectively
Using a single fan oven is reasonably uncomplicated. Nevertheless, to optimize its advantages, some pointers are necessary:
Adjust Temperatures: It is often recommended to minimize the dish temperature level by around 20 degrees Celsius (or 25 degrees Fahrenheit) compared to traditional ovens.
Usage Shallow Baking Trays: Shallow trays make it possible for much better air circulation around the food, promoting even cooking.
Avoid Overcrowding: Leave space in between dishes to guarantee the hot air streams easily and cooks everything uniformly.
Turn Dishes: For even better results, think about turning baking trays halfway through the cooking process, specifically with bigger or thick items.
Frequently Asked Questions About Single Fan Ovens1. What kinds of foods can I cook in a single fan oven?
Single fan ovens are flexible and suitable for baking, roasting meats, cooking casseroles, and even dehydrating fruits. They can deal with a wide variety of meals across various cuisines.

3. Can I bake several trays of cookies at the same time in a single fan oven?
Yes, among the benefits of a single fan oven is that you can bake multiple trays at the same time without compromising outcomes. Simply make sure adequate space for air circulation around each tray.
4. Is a single fan oven more energy-efficient than a conventional oven?
Yes, single fan ovens can be more energy-efficient due to much faster cooking times, which minimizes overall energy consumption.
5. Are single fan ovens great for baking bread?
Single fan ovens are exceptional for baking bread as they offer even heat, which is essential for accomplishing an excellent increase and crust.
